so I just change my motherboard from Asus P8h77-m/csm with 3570k -> Asus Maximus VII Formula with 4790k, rest of the hardware is the same except for the Asus wi-fi adapter that comes with the motherboard.
What happens : power on -> Republic of Gamer icon with option to go in bios -> windows loading for about 1 seconde -> blue screen for about 1/4 seconde so can't check the error code -> reboot -> option between start normaly or windows repair. ( note that there is no safe boot mode )
What I have tried/checked until now :
- A friend told me blue screen often occurs for hardware reasons, I checked SSD ( windows installed ) and HDD connections, I checked ram well inserted, same with GPU. I figured CPU was plugued correctly since the computer boot.
- I checked the BIOS and the clock speed for my cpu is ok, clock speed for my ram is 1600mhz instead of 2400mhz but that won't stop the computer from booting, I can see both drives and the cd/dvd reader so they must be plugued corectly, I can see the ram so once again must be plugued corectly and I cannot seem to find where to check for my GPU in the BIOS.
- Tried windows repair but it didn't change anything as I expected...
what I consider doing :
- Unpluging the Asus wi-fi adapter as it is the only new hardware, see if there's any change
- Boot from windows dvd and either try repairing windows or reinstalling windows and losing everything on my SSD ( which is no big deal as all my files are on the HDD )
